What Causes Grudges in Hollywood?

Before we dive into the specific actors and actresses who hold grudges, let’s first examine what causes these rifts in the first place. In an industry as competitive and cutthroat as Hollywood, conflicts can arise from a variety of factors. Egos, jealousy, competition for roles, and past grievances can all contribute to the creation and perpetuation of grudges among actors and actresses.

Egos Colliding: The Battle of the Titans

When two big-name actors or actresses are cast in the same project, tensions can run high. Egos clash as each star vies for the spotlight, leading to power struggles and resentment. In some cases, one actor may feel overshadowed by the other, sparking feelings of inadequacy and animosity that can fester long after filming wraps.

Competition for Roles: Fighting for the Top Spot

In Hollywood, landing a coveted role can make or break an actor’s career. When two performers are up for the same part, the stakes are high, and tensions can skyrocket. If one actor feels that the other sabotaged their chances or used underhanded tactics to secure the role, a grudge can form that lingers for years to come.

Past Grievances: A History of Bad Blood

Sometimes, a grudge in Hollywood is born out of past grievances that have never been resolved. Whether it’s a betrayal, a perceived slight, or a personal feud, unresolved conflicts can simmer beneath the surface, waiting to erupt at any moment. These deep-seated resentments can color future interactions between actors and actresses, leading to long-lasting animosity.
